265/* The kernel use the constants below to index in the page sizes array.
266 * The use of fixed constants for this purpose is better for performances
267 * of the low level hash refill handlers.
268 *
269 * A non supported page size has a "shift" field set to 0
270 *
271 * Any new page size being implemented can get a new entry in here. Whether
272 * the kernel will use it or not is a different matter though. The actual page
273 * size used by hugetlbfs is not defined here and may be made variable
274 *
275 * Note: This array ended up being a false good idea as it's growing to the
276 * point where I wonder if we should replace it with something different,
277 * to think about, feedback welcome. --BenH.
278 */
